@Old School I'm not sure but isn't 35 the cap for infantry soldiers? It's different depending on the branches. https://senate.gov.pk/uploads/documents/1581594509_662.pdf - This has some more information.
It is about the sepoy that OP asked. It varies by branch. The earliest age at which one sepoy can start claiming a pension is 55. Otherwise, it is 60 at retirement. The document link that you posted above is the Army Act 1952 ( amended), which deals with the appointment of the COAS and Generals. Keep in mind that COAS and the Federal government can terminate any soldier at any time at their discretion.
